What you'll do

Viasat is looking for a dynamic Senior Mechanical Design Engineer to join our growing team. In this exciting role, you will be responsible for the design, documentation, and testing of electronics hardware.

The day-to-day

The day to day work encompasses electronics packaging, cabling, thermal analysis down to the component junction level, structural analysis, and qualification testing. You will ensure the design has the proper parts, materials and interface design so each module operates as intended within its environmental and performance requirements. You will work directly with a diverse staff including engineering, configuration management, supply chain, manufacturing, and quality assurance to manage the product development.
